It doesn't matter how much you know or how much you learn – if you are not "doing" it won't make any difference at all.
Action is the single thing that will bring about results in your life. You can have a great idea, but ideas without action are worthless. You can have the best and most well thought-out plan in the world, but if you do not take action, the plan is not worth the paper it is written on. Taking action is the only thing that will get you closer to your goals. By taking action, you create the momentum that is necessary to make things happen.So many people hold back from take action because of fear. In fact many people even describe a feeling of being crippled by their fear.What kind of fear prevents you taking action?
Fear of Failure?
Fear of Success?
Fear of Making mistakes?
Fear of Looking stupid or incompetent?
Fear of Making the wrong choice?
Fear of Not being good enough?What do these fears stop you doing?Most of us are terrified of failing! We've been taught since birth that winning is good, and failing is bad. Well, what makes this true? Consider that the only true failure is not playing the game. By not playing, you continually avoid failure, but you neither lose nor win. Thomas Edison failed thousands of times when he was trying to make a light bulb. He told his friends that because he knew so many ways that did not work, he was closer than anyone else to making a discovery about what would work. Not being afraid to fail, gave Edison the freedom to turn inventing into a game where he focused on finding as many ways as possible what didn't work. Did he fail 1,999 times and then succeed? Or perhaps inventing the light bulb was simply a 2,000-step process?On my office wall I have 2 quotes which inspire me to take action despite any fear I might feel.
The first quote is:"Courage is not the absence of fear. It is doing what it takes despite ones fear"The second quote is:"Don't worry about failure. Worry about the chances you miss when you don't even try".Fear is normal. Fear is a sign that you are growing and developing. Developing as a person involves getting outside your comfort zone. Getting outside your comfort zone usually creates some sense of fear. Fear is not the problem …the problem is how we respond to our fear.How do you ensure that fear is not getting in the way?Strategy 1- Share – fears always minimize when you share them. Everyone has fears so there is no need to feel you are the only one.Strategy 2 – Ask yourself … what if you did the thing that is causing you fear - what is the worst thing that could happen? If that result actually eventuated what would you do about it? Would there be a solution? Probably … so is it really worth spending time and energy worry about it?Strategy 3 - Reframe your fear – this involves coming up with an alternative logical or objective viewpoint. For example – if you have a fear of failure you might reframe this to say "It is better to have a go and fail that not try at all"Strategy 4 - Create a positive and empowering message – Instead of focusing on your fear of failure you might say to yourself "I am successful simply because I took action"Strategy 5 -Choose to take an action – How many times have you been afraid to do something, and when you FINALLY summon up the courage to do it you immediately think to yourself "That wasn't as bad as I thought it would be".
